Broken curb repair services focus on restoring damaged or deteriorated sections of a property's curb, sidewalk, or driveway apron. Over time, exposure to weather, vehicle traffic, and ground shifting can cause cracks, chips, or breaks in these surfaces. Skilled service providers assess the extent of damage, remove the compromised sections, and replace or repair them to ensure a smooth, even surface. This process helps improve the overall appearance of the property while maintaining safety for pedestrians and vehicles alike.

This service addresses common problems such as cracked or crumbling curbs, uneven surfaces, and sections that have been broken or displaced. These issues can pose tripping hazards, cause water pooling, or lead to further deterioration if left unaddressed. Broken curbs can also detract from the curb appeal of a property, making it look neglected or poorly maintained. Repairing or replacing damaged sections helps prevent potential accidents and preserves the structural integrity of the property’s outdoor features.

The overview below groups typical Broken Curb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Baton Rouge, LA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typically, minor curb repairs in Baton Rouge range from $250 to $600, covering crack filling or patching.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age. Fewer projects require extensive work that exceeds this band.

Moderate Repairs - Larger repairs, such as replacing sections of damaged curb, usually cost between $600 and $1,200. These projects are common for more noticeable damage or moderate deterioration. Costs can vary based on curb length and repair complexity.

Full Replacement - Complete curb replacements often range from $1,500 to $3,500, especially for longer or more intricate installations. Many local contractors handle projects in this range, though larger or custom jobs can reach higher prices.

Complex or Custom Projects - Highly detailed or extensive curb repairs, such as custom designs or major reconstruction, can exceed $5,000. These are less common and usually involve specialized work or large-scale projects in the Baton Rouge area.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es curb damage that needs repair? Curb damage can result from vehicle impacts, weather conditions, or general wear and tear over time, leading to cracks, chips, or uneven surfaces.

How can broken curbs affect property safety? Damaged curbs can create tripping hazards and impede wheelchair or stroller access, potentially leading to safety concerns around walkways and driveways.

What types of curb repair services are available? Local contractors offer services such as crack filling, replacement of broken sections, leveling, and restoring curbs to improve appearance and safety.

Are there different materials used for curb repair? Yes, repair options may include concrete, asphalt, or other durable materials suitable for the specific curb type and location.
